Abstract
The invention discloses a kind of ultrasonic cleaning equipments of medical treatment device,It is related to technical field of medical equipment,Including rinse bath,Washwater tank and steam generation tank,Bottom of rinse bath is equipped with drainpipe,It is placed with inside rinse bath and holds basket,Multiple supersonic generators are installed on external bottom surface,Basket both ends are held to hang on the top surface of rinse bath,Drainpipe is connected with water quality detecting device in turn on the direction far from rinse bath,Draining pump,First return pipe and the second return pipe,The water generated in cleaning process enters water quality detecting device detection water quality parameter after drainpipe,Judge whether water quality parameter meets reuse standard by main controller,It is discharged by drainpipe if not meeting,In one that recycle-water pumps to water level is low in washwater tank and steam generation tank if meeting,Not only largely save water resource,And there is the guarantee of water quality detection,The cleaning performance of medical instrument can be improved while saving water resource.

The course of work of cleaning device of the present invention includes:Flushing, ultrasonic cleaning, moise-heat sterilization and drying four-stage,
It is specifically described below.
Rinse stage, operating personnel will hold after basket 130 takes out and medical instrument to be cleaned put into holding of being separated out
In space, it then will hold basket 130 and put back in rinse bath 100, and need the outer end in the portion that is affiliated to 131 being inserted into placing groove when putting back to
In 101 in the mounting groove 104 at 103 top of sliding block, lid 150 is covered after the completion, and locked lid 150 using lock 151.
Scavenging period is then arranged by touching display screen, start button, main controller control cleaning are pressed after being provided with
Solenoid valve on 200 outlet conduit of water pot is opened, while intake pump 140 works, and the hot water in washwater tank 200 is extracted out,
High-velocity fluid is formed in cleaning sprayer 141, is finally sprayed from jet pipe 144, due to the reaction force of high-velocity fluid, jet pipe 144
Page starts high-speed reverse rotation, and the hot water of ejection is enable to cover the range of bigger.Main controller is opened control driving motor and is opened simultaneously
Beginning work, drive holds basket 130 and moves back and forth in rinse bath 100, further to expand the covering model of hot water in jet pipe 144
It encloses.
The hot water for rinsing medical instrument enters from the pipeline of 100 bottom of rinse bath in drainpipe 110, water quality detecting device
111 detect water quality parameter in real time, and are sent in main controller, if main controller judges that water quality does not meet reuse standard, control
Two solenoid valves on drainpipe 110 are opened, while draining pump 112 works, and ejected wash water is discharged.If a determination be made that meeting
Reuse standard, then main controller according in washwater tank 200 and steam generation tank 300 water-level gauge acquire water level information which judges
Water level in tank is lower, if the water level in washwater tank 200 is low, closes second solenoid valve on drainpipe 110, opens
Solenoid valve on second return pipe 114, recycle-water is pumped in washwater tank 200;If the water level in steam generation tank 300
It is low, then second solenoid valve on drainpipe 110 is closed, the solenoid valve on the first return pipe 113 is opened, recycle-water is pumped to
In steam generation tank 200.
The ultrasonic cleaning stage:After the time of rinse stage, main controller controls first electromagnetism on drainpipe 110
Valve is closed, while draining pump 112 is stopped, and driving motor is also stopped, after continue to pump in the water in washwater tank 200
Into rinse bath 100, water level stops pumping after reaching certain value in slot 100 to be cleaned, which, which will at least flood, holds basket 130
In medical instrument.Subsequent main controller control supersonic generator is started to work, and will be adhered on the medical instrument using ultrasonic wave
The emulsifications such as micropollutants, bacterium decompose.After ultrasonic cleaning, water quality detecting device 111 detects in drainpipe 110
Water quality parameter, water quality meet reuse standard and pump in washwater tank 200 or steam generation tank 300, do not meet reuse standard
Discharge.
In the moise-heat sterilization stage, when the ultrasonic cleaning stage starts, main controller sends instruction control steam generation tank 300
Start to preheat, to starting after the ultrasonic cleaning stage to generate steam, the steam of generation pumps to cleaning by intake pump 140
In nozzle 141, the rotation of jet pipe 144 makes steam covering surface increase, while driving motor work drives and holds basket 130 in rinse bath
It is moved in 100, the covering surface of steam is made further to increase.
Drying stage, after the moise-heat sterilization stage, main controller controls the solenoid valve on 410 outlet conduit of air heater
It opens, while intake pump 140 is started to work, the hot-air after filtering and heating enters in cleaning sprayer 141, jet pipe
144 rotations make the covering surface of hot-air increase, while driving motor work drive holds basket 130 and moved in rinse bath 100, makes
The covering surface of hot-air further increases.In order to facilitate the discharge of hot-air, can also on drainpipe 110 first solenoid valve
An escape pipe is opened up before position, installation solenoid valve is also required on the escape pipe, which only needs to open in drying stage
It opens, remaining stage is turned off.
It is main if water level is less than warning line in washwater tank 200 or steam generation tank 300 in the aforementioned four stage
The solenoid valve controlled on device control cleaning water injection pipe 210 or steam water injection pipe 310 is opened, and the water in water system is injected, supplement
Water content consumption.
